I. Introduction Before we dive into the details of starting your own game development company, let’s take a moment to define what we mean by “game development” and why it’s such an attractive industry for entrepreneurs. What is Game Development? Game development is the process of creating video games, from conceptualization to design, programming, testing, and distribution. It involves a wide range of skills and disciplines, including art, writing, music, and programming, among others. Why Start a Game Development Company? Starting a game development company can be an incredibly rewarding experience for entrepreneurs who have a passion for gaming and…
-
-
Game development is a field that requires a combination of technical skills, artistic creativity, and business acumen. While math may not be the primary focus of game development, it plays an important role in many aspects of the job. In this article, we will explore how much math is necessary for game development and provide examples of how it can enhance the overall experience. Basic Mathematics: The foundation of game development is basic mathematics, such as addition, subtraction, multiplication, and division. These skills are essential for tasks such as calculating scores, creating levels, and optimizing performance. For example, if a…
-
Introduction Game development is an exciting field that offers numerous opportunities for creativity and innovation. It requires specialized skills and knowledge in various areas such as programming, art, and design. Many countries around the world have established themselves as hubs for game development, each with its unique advantages and disadvantages. In this article, we will explore some of the best countries for game development, taking into consideration factors such as industry growth, talent pool, government support, and cost of living. 1. United States The United States is undoubtedly one of the leading countries in game development, with a thriving gaming…
-
In the world of game development, it’s important to have a solid foundation for your projects. That means having a stack of tools and technologies that will help you create a high-quality 3D game. But with so many options available, it can be difficult to know which ones are truly essential. 1. Game Engine A game engine is the backbone of any 3D game. It provides the core functionality that allows you to create an interactive, three-dimensional environment for your game. Some of the most popular game engines include Unity, Unreal Engine, and CryEngine. These engines provide a range of…
-
The pre-production phase of game development is often overlooked, but it plays a crucial role in ensuring a successful final product. This phase involves several tasks that are essential for identifying the core idea of the game, creating a visual representation of the game world, and setting up effective communication among team members. 1. Conceptualization: Conceptualization is the first step in pre-production and involves brainstorming ideas for the game. During this stage, developers will explore various themes, settings, mechanics, and features to determine what will work best for their project. The goal of conceptualization is to identify the core idea…
-
Introduction Are you a game developer looking for the perfect laptop to take your work on-the-go? Look no further! In this comprehensive guide, we will explore the top laptops on the market and help you determine which one is best suited for your needs. Key Features to Consider Processing Power Graphics Card RAM Storage Capacity Battery Life Portability Top Laptops for Game Development ASUS ROG Zephyrus G14 The ASUS ROG Zephyrus G14 is a powerful gaming laptop that is perfect for game developers who need a portable device. It features an AMD Ryzen 9 processor with an Nvidia GeForce RTX…
-
Introduction Game development is an exciting and rewarding field, but it can also be time-consuming and challenging. Whether you are a solo developer or part of a team, there are ways to speed up the game development process and make your work more efficient. 1. Define Your Goals and Objectives Before you start working on your game, it’s essential to define your goals and objectives. What do you want to achieve with your game? Do you have a specific target audience in mind? Defining your goals and objectives upfront will help you stay focused and make informed decisions throughout the…
-
Introduction Assets are a critical component of game development, as they provide the visual, audio, and interactive elements that bring a game to life. From 3D models and textures to sound effects and music, assets play a crucial role in creating an engaging and immersive gaming experience. Types of Assets In game development, assets can be broadly categorized into four main types: 3D models, textures, audio, and animation. Let’s take a closer look at each of these categories. 1. 3D Models 3D models are digital representations of three-dimensional objects that are used in games to create characters, environments, and other…
-
Why is Telemetry Important in Game Development? Telemetry allows game developers to gain valuable insights into how players are interacting with their games. This includes information on player behavior, game performance, and other key metrics that can help developers understand what is working well in their games and what needs improvement. By collecting and analyzing this data, developers can make informed decisions about game design, content creation, and marketing strategies, which can lead to improved player engagement and retention. Real-Life Examples of Telemetry in Game Development One real-life example of telemetry in game development is the use of performance data…
-
How to Use AI in Game Development: A Beginner’s Guide Game development is an exciting and constantly evolving field. With the advent of artificial intelligence (AI), game developers now have access to powerful tools that can help create more immersive and interactive games. What is AI? Before diving into how AI can be used in game development, it’s important to understand what AI is. Simply put, artificial intelligence is a branch of computer science that deals with creating intelligent machines capable of performing tasks that normally require human intelligence. These tasks may include things like speech recognition, image recognition, decision-making,…